Batocera Bios Pack [UPDATED]
: Some developers host individual or small groups of BIOS files for specific platforms like Batocera.PLUS YouTube Guides : Creators like The Mini Cake TV
Batocera Linux is an open-source retro-gaming operating system that emulates consoles like PlayStation, NES, Sega Genesis, and many others. Many of these emulators require proprietary BIOS files to function correctly. “Batocera BIOS packs” refer to third-party collections of such BIOS files. This paper examines why BIOS files are needed, the legal gray area surrounding their distribution, and how users can legally and safely set up BIOS files in Batocera without downloading pre-assembled “packs” from unverified sources.
A properly configured BIOS folder is the secret to a seamless, flawless retro gaming experience on Batocera. By utilizing the built-in BIOS checker, matching filenames precisely, and placing the files into the correct root directory, you can unlock demanding systems like the PS2, Dreamcast, and beyond.
: As the platform evolves, certain systems have moved to specialized subfolders to improve organization. For instance, Batocera 39 and later requires PS2 BIOS files to be located in /userdata/bios/ps2/ .
Once you have acquired your BIOS files, transferring them to your Batocera drive is a straightforward process. Method 1: Network Transfer (Easiest) batocera bios pack
On your Batocera machine, plug in a USB flash drive containing your unzipped BIOS pack.
If a file is marked as missing or incorrect, your games for that system either will not boot or will experience severe performance bugs and glitched audio. How to Install a Batocera BIOS Pack
Batocera does not include these files by default for legal reasons. Consequently, a is a curated, pre-assembled collection of these proprietary firmware files. These packs are typically organized by folder structure (e.g., bios/psx/ , bios/ps2/ ) so that a user can simply drag and drop them into the shared SHARE partition of their Batocera drive.
(Ship a tested script in your pack; keep it concise.) : Some developers host individual or small groups
Alternatively, you can copy files directly using the built-in file manager. From Batocera’s main menu, press the key on your keyboard to open a graphical file manager. From there, you can navigate to the bios folder on the SHARE partition and paste your files.
If you are setting up a Raspberry Pi or using a portable drive:
A real BIOS pack should only contain system files (like .bin , .rom , .fd , or .sys files) compressed inside a .zip , .rar , or .7z archive.
Requires scph files for different regions. Sega Dreamcast: Needs dc_boot.bin and dc_flash.bin . This paper examines why BIOS files are needed,
A properly configured is the key to unlocking the true potential of your emulation machine. By ensuring your system files are accurate, properly named, and placed in the correct directory, you eliminate game crashes and performance hiccups. Take the time to audit your system using Batocera’s built-in "Missing BIOS" checker, and you will enjoy a seamless, nostalgic journey through gaming history.
: While "Full Packs" are convenient, they can contain hundreds of megabytes of unnecessary files for older systems that don't actually need them (like NES or Genesis). exact BIOS filenames for a specific console you're trying to run?
On Batocera, you can open a terminal window (press F1 to access the file manager, then navigate to Applications > System Tools > LXTerminal ) or connect via SSH from another computer. Then, simply run the following command:
While community developers can replicate a console’s hardware architecture through emulation, duplicating the proprietary system firmware is illegal. Therefore, emulators require you to provide these original firmware dumps separately. A is a curated collection of these firmware files, organized and named exactly how Batocera expects to read them. Systems That Require BIOS Files